Stephen W. Goode is a scholar working on Astronomy and Astrophysics, Nuclear and High Energy Physics and Statistical and Nonlinear Physics. According to data from OpenAlex, Stephen W. Goode has authored 13 papers receiving a total of 380 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Astronomy and Astrophysics, 10 papers in Nuclear and High Energy Physics and 3 papers in Statistical and Nonlinear Physics. Recurrent topics in Stephen W. Goode's work include Cosmology and Gravitation Theories (11 papers), Black Holes and Theoretical Physics (10 papers) and Noncommutative and Quantum Gravity Theories (3 papers). Stephen W. Goode is often cited by papers focused on Cosmology and Gravitation Theories (11 papers), Black Holes and Theoretical Physics (10 papers) and Noncommutative and Quantum Gravity Theories (3 papers). Stephen W. Goode collaborates with scholars based in United States and Canada. Stephen W. Goode's co-authors include J. Wainwright, A. A. Coley and C. G. Hewitt and has published in prestigious journals such as Monthly Notices of the Royal Astronomical Society, Classical and Quantum Gravity and General Relativity and Gravitation.

All Works

13 of 13 papers shown
1.
Goode, Stephen W.. (1999). Differential Equations and Linear Algebra. Bulletin of Miscellaneous Information (Royal Gardens Kew). 5 indexed citations
2.
Goode, Stephen W., et al.. (1994). The separable cosmologies with heat flow. Classical and Quantum Gravity. 11(7). 1725–1742. 9 indexed citations
3.
Goode, Stephen W., A. A. Coley, & J. Wainwright. (1992). The isotropic singularity in cosmology. Classical and Quantum Gravity. 9(2). 445–455. 42 indexed citations
4.
Goode, Stephen W.. (1991). Isotropic singularities and the Penrose-Weyl tensor hypothesis. Classical and Quantum Gravity. 8(1). L1–L6. 6 indexed citations
5.
Goode, Stephen W.. (1989). Analysis of spatially inhomogeneous perturbations of the FRW cosmologies. Physical review. D. Particles, fields, gravitation, and cosmology/Physical review. D. Particles and fields. 39(10). 2882–2892. 32 indexed citations
6.
Hewitt, C. G., J. Wainwright, & Stephen W. Goode. (1988). Qualitative analysis of a class of inhomogeneous self-similar cosmological models. Classical and Quantum Gravity. 5(10). 1313–1327. 22 indexed citations
7.
Goode, Stephen W.. (1987). Vorticity and isotropic singularities. General Relativity and Gravitation. 19(11). 1075–1082. 11 indexed citations
8.
Goode, Stephen W.. (1986). Spatially inhomogeneous cosmologies with heat flow. Classical and Quantum Gravity. 3(6). 1247–1263. 16 indexed citations
9.
Goode, Stephen W. & J. Wainwright. (1986). Characterization of locally rotationally symmetric space-times. General Relativity and Gravitation. 18(3). 315–331. 20 indexed citations
10.
Goode, Stephen W. & J. Wainwright. (1985). Isotropic singularities in cosmological models. Classical and Quantum Gravity. 2(1). 99–115. 83 indexed citations
11.
Goode, Stephen W. & J. Wainwright. (1982). Friedmann-like singularities in Szekeres' cosmological models. Monthly Notices of the Royal Astronomical Society. 198(1). 83–90. 27 indexed citations
12.
Goode, Stephen W. & J. Wainwright. (1982). Singularities and evolution of the Szekeres cosmological models. Physical review. D. Particles, fields, gravitation, and cosmology/Physical review. D. Particles and fields. 26(12). 3315–3326. 70 indexed citations
13.
Wainwright, J. & Stephen W. Goode. (1980). Some exact inhomogeneous cosmologies with equation of statep=γμ. Physical review. D. Particles, fields, gravitation, and cosmology/Physical review. D. Particles and fields. 22(8). 1906–1909. 37 indexed citations
